Overview

Nestled within the breathtaking archipelago of Seychelles, Anse L'Ilot at Vista Do Mar stands out as a pristine and serene beach destination. Remarkably, this beach stretches over a generous expanse of fine, golden sand, beckoning visitors from across the globe. Anse L'Ilot promises a myriad of activities including swimming in the crystal-clear waters, sunbathing under the tropical sun, exploring the nearby trails, and engaging in leisurely beach strolls. However, Anse L'Ilot has few amenities, so plan your trip accordingly, although it does not allow dogs, does not have facilities for the disabled, lacks restroom access, forbids camping and nude activities, and is not suitable for surfing enthusiasts. This makes it an ideal spot for those seeking a more natural and undisturbed beach experience.
